However, we have seen the market turned right back around to … WebOct 2, 2024 · 4.7: Gains and Losses on Disposal of Assets. A company may no longer need a fixed asset that it owns, or an asset may have become obsolete or inefficient. In this case, the company may dispose of the asset. Prior to discussing disposals, the concepts of gain and loss need to be clarified.
